People Score in 19137,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ania

The People Score for the Overall Health Score in 19137,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ania is 19 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 96.28 percent of the residents in 19137 has some form of health insurance. 41.20 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 65.17 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 19137 would have to travel an average of 2.83 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, St Christopher's Hospital For Children. In a 20-mile radius, there are 101,090 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 19137,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
